Suffield Golfer Claims CT Junior PGA Championship
He won the title in a playoff, while the girls division winner romped to a 9-shot victory.

NEW HAVEN, CT — There were two entirely different scenarios that emerged from the boys and girls divisions during the second day of the Connecticut Junior PGA Championship Wednesday at The Course at Yale.
Austin Rupp of Suffield and Jonathan Elkins of South Deerfield, Mass. tied for the 36-hole lead at 2-over par 142, forcing a playoff which Rupp captured to win the championship. Jason Liu of Windsor shot a 68 Wednesday to finish alone in third place at 3-over 143.
On the girls' side, Angela Garvin of Feeding Hills, Mass. began the second round two strokes behind Pacharada Treekul of New Britain, but scorched the course with a 4-under par 66 to finish at 1-under 139, nine strokes in front of Treekul.

Ten boys residing in Hartford County finished in the top 25, while a pair of girls from the county placed in the top 10. Here are results for those players:
Boys

- 142 (+2) - Austin Rupp, Suffield (72-70), 1st
- 143 (+3) - Jason Liu, Windsor (75-68), 3rd
- 145 (+5) - Mac Mahoney, West Hartford (72-73), 7th
- 146 (+6) - Justin Mathew, Rocky Hill (73-73); Brendan Fagan, Unionville (70-76), T-8th
- 149 (+9) - James Bosworth, Simsbury (75-74); Thomas Durkin, Suffield (72-77), T-14th
- 150 (+10) - Kevin Lynch, Glastonbury (76-74), T-19
- 151 (+11) - Tyler Hahn, Avon (68-83); Luke Carroll, West Hartford (72-79), T-23
Girls
- 148 (+8) - Pacharada Treekul, New Britain (71-77), 2nd
- 155 (+15) - Maisie Filler, Bloomfield (75-80), 4th
- 160 (+20) - Mia Grzywinski, Farmington (79-81), 5th
